how many litres of engine oil does c200 use?

Think it's 5.5L with oil filter change!

My measurement is 5.7 litres to max level on dipstick. Handbook says 5.5 litres but does not reach max level. 6 litres is overfill liaow and I personally do not recommend. If they have to sell you 6 litres, ask them to put in 5.5 and let you keep the half litre for top-ups.

Not wanting to hijack this thread but how many litres for the E W211? Got lots of offer for oil in giant now. Might as well stock up.

If it's E200ML or E200K = 5.5L with oil filter change

If it's E230, E280 or E350 = 8.0L with oil filter change
